Gyeongnam Province Seeks Participants for Social Economy Enterprises' Business Development Expense Support Program
Up to 100 Million KRW Support for Technology Development and Promotion·Marketing Expenses
[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Park Saeyan] Gyeongnam Province announced on the 19th that it is recruiting companies to participate in the ‘Business Development Expense Support Project’ to establish a continuous and stable revenue structure base for social economy enterprises.
The eligible participants are social enterprises, preliminary social enterprises, social cooperatives, and village/self-support enterprises that employ at least one paid worker within the province. Social enterprises can receive support of up to 100 million KRW annually for up to 3 years within 5 years.
Preliminary social enterprises can receive support of up to 50 million KRW annually for up to 2 years within the designated period. Social cooperatives and village/self-support enterprises can receive support of up to 50 million KRW annually for up to 2 years within 3 years.
Depending on the number of times supported, a self-payment rate of 10% for the first time, 20% for the second time, and 30% for the third time or more is applied. The supported business development expenses must be used for technology development, promotion, marketing, additional service development, product performance and quality improvement, new business entry, and strategic business model discovery costs.

Companies wishing to participate can submit applications and required documents through the Social Enterprise Integrated Information System from the 20th until the 5th of next month. The selection results will be announced on the provincial website in March and will also be individually notified through the responsible city or county office.
